A footballer allegedly beat his own mother into a coma before throwing himself into the sea.

Riccardo Merkuri and his mum, Albana Kastriot, were having dinner at home on Friday (20 Feb) – his 20th birthday.

His father, Mario Merkuri, and older brother were out at the time.

It is believed Riccardo and Albana, 53, began quarrelling at the table.

Neighbours reportedly heard shouting and called the police shortly afterwards.

When officers arrived, Albana was found unconscious in the bathroom, surrounded by blood.

Riccardo had already fled the scene in Pollenza, Italy, apparently in shock and possibly believing he had killed his mother.

Leaving his phone behind, he drove to Civitanova Marche, walked to the edge of the dock, and jumped into the icy water.

CCTV footage reportedly captured him climbing back out, removing his jacket, and jumping a second time.

Albana remains in a medically induced coma in Macerata with a fractured jaw and other facial injuries.

Her condition is serious but not life-threatening. She may undergo maxillofacial surgery this week.

On Sunday (22 Feb), after 38 hours of searching, divers recovered Riccardo’s body, as reported by Need To Know.

A forensic doctor identified hypothermia and drowning as the cause of death.

Samples of biological fluids were taken on Monday (23 Feb) to check for drugs, although he was not a known user.

Riccardo played football for local team ASD Montemilone Pollenza, which competes in Italian regional amateur leagues.

He had recently found work as a labourer.

His Albanian parents have lived in Pollenza since the 1990s. His mother runs a beauty salon and his father a small construction business.

Montemilone had not issued a statement about the tragedy at the time of writing.

Mario told local media: “I’d rather not say anything.”
